『壹』 linux下如何查卡cpu的頻率
在linux查看cpu信息步驟如下:
1、linux的cpu信息可以從文件中cpuinfo讀取汪猛埋。
執行命令: # cat /proc/cpuinfo
這樣就能查到CPU的相關信息了。
參考資料來源:網路-linux
『貳』 linux伺服器cpu性能參數如何看
processor : 44 (44個線程)
vendor_id : AuthenticAMD (amd 這個不用多說吧)
cpu family : 21 (cpu 家族)
model : 1 (運行模式 1 )
model name : AMD Opteron(TM) Processor 6234 (模式名稱)
stepping : 2 (cpu時鍾間隔)
cpu MHz : 2400.127 (主頻)
cache size : 2048 KB (緩存大小 2M)
physical id : 0 (物理ID號)
siblings : 12 (12位)
core id : 5 (核心ID號)
cpu cores : 6 (核心數:6核)
apicid : 43
initial apicid : 11
fpu : yes
fpu_exception : yes
cpuid level : 13
wp : yes
『叄』 linux伺服器cpu性能參數如何看
processor : 44(處理器線程序號,包括內核和超線程)
vendor_id : AuthenticAMD(品牌AMD)
cpu family : 21(CPU家族代號)
model : 1(型號代號)
model name : AMD Opteron(TM) Processor 6234(型號名稱)
stepping : 2(工藝步進)
cpu MHz : 2400.127(主頻2.4G)
cache size : 2048 KB(答搏消緩存2M)
physical id : 0(CPU物理封裝的序號)銀仔
siblings : 12(邏輯處理器數量,相當於線程數。)清知
core id : 5(CPU物理內核的序號)
cpu cores : 6(CPU物理內核的數量)
apicid : 43
initial apicid : 11
fpu : yes
fpu_exception : yes
cpuid level : 13
wp : yes
沒有12位的處理器。你的CPU是64位的。
由於AMD採用多線程技術與Intel不一樣,這款CPU應描述為6模塊12核,而不是6核12線程。
『肆』 在linux 下怎麼查看伺服器的cpu和內存的硬體信息
可以按照如下方式進行操作:
一、查看cpu總個數方法:
1、首先執行top命令,如下圖中內容所表示。
linux通用命令:
1、date :print or set the system date and time
2、stty -a: 可以查看或者列印控制字元(Ctrl-C, Ctrl-D, Ctrl-Z等)
3、passwd: print or set the system date and time (用passwd -h查看)
4、logout, login: 登錄shell的登錄和注銷命令
5、pwd: print working directory
6、more, less, head tail: 顯示或部分顯示文件內容.
7、lp/lpstat/cancel, lpr/lpq/lprm: 列印文件.
8、更改文件許可權: chmod u+x...
9、刪除非空目錄:rm -fr dir
10、拷貝目錄: cp -R dir
『伍』 linux的cpu使用率
linux查看cpu使用率的方法:首先確保linux環境能夠上網,並且配置好源;然後執行命令「apt-get install dstat」來進行軟體的安裝;最後執行命令「dstat -c」顯示系統整體的cpu情況即可。
在linux的系統維護中,可能需要經常查看cpu使用率,分析系統整體的運行情況。而監控CPU的性能一般包括以下3點:運行隊列、CPU使用率和上下文切換。那麼如何查看cpu使用率?下面本篇文章就來給大傢具體介紹一下,希望對大家有所幫助。【視頻教程推薦:linux教程】
1、使用top命令
這個命令很常用,在終端中直接執行top命令,即可在第三行看到cpu的使用率。
註:96.9id,表示空閑CPU,即CPU未使用率,100%-96.9%=3.1%,即系統的cpu使用率為3.1%。
如果有多個CPU,希望查詢每個CPU的使用率,可以在top命令的界面,按數字鍵1,即可看到其它CPU的使用率
2、使用vmstat命令
vmstat命令是最常見的Linux/Unix監控工具,可以展現給定時間間隔的伺服器的狀態值,包括伺服器的CPU使用率,內存使用,虛擬內存 交換情況,IO讀寫情況。
相比top命令,通過vmstat可以看到整個機器的 CPU,內存,IO的使用情況,而不是單單看到各個進程的CPU使用率和內存使用率。
句式:
vmstat -w-w
一般vmstat工具的使用是通過兩個數字參數來完成的,第一個參數是采樣的時間間隔數,單位是秒,第二個參數是采樣的次數。
3、使用dstat命令
dstat命令是一個用來替換vmstat、iostat、netstat、nfsstat和ifstat這些命令的工具,是一個全能系統信息統計工具。
如果沒有dstat命令,則需要進行下載安裝。
首先我們需要確保linux環境能夠上網,並且配置好源。在root賬戶登錄下。執行命令apt-get install dstat 。進行軟體的安裝。
然後執行命令dstat -c。顯示系統整體的cpu情況。
顯示各個信息為CPU用戶佔用,系統佔用,空閑,等待,中斷,軟體中斷等信息。
『陸』 AIX、Linux查看CPU及內存參數
一、AIX操作系統
1. 查詢CPU信息
AIX的硬體信息可以通過prtconf命令看到。
1. 1 查看邏輯CPU個數
#pmcycles -m
CPU 0 runs at 4204 MHz
CPU 1 runs at 4204 MHz
CPU 2 runs at 4204 MHz
CPU 3 runs at 4204 MHz
CPU 4 runs at 4204 MHz
CPU 5 runs at 4204 MHz
CPU 6 runs at 4204 MHz
CPU 7 runs at 4204 MHz
上面描述有8個CPU,CPU的主頻為4.2G赫茲
1.2 查看物理CPU個數
#prtconf|grep Processors
Number Of Processors: 4
1.3 確定CPU是幾核
用邏輯CPU除以物理CPU就是核數。
1.4 查看單個CPU的詳細信息
#lsattr -E -l proc0
2. 查詢內存信息
2.1 # lsdev -Cc memory
查看配置的物理內存設備,下面為其輸出示例:
L2cache0 Available L2 Cache
mem0 Available Memory
# lsattr -El mem0
輸出類似如下所示:
goodsize 7936 Amount of usable physical memory in Mbytes False
size 7936 Total amount of physical memory in Mbytes False
此例說明機器的物理內存為5888MB。如果前面lsdev的輸出中有設備名 mem1,則使用同樣的命令查看其對應的大小並依此類推。
2.2 # bootinfo -r
8126464
此例說明機器清宴的物理內存為8126464kB。
2.3 # prtconf
輸出類似下面所示:
Memory Size: 7936 MB
本命令會打出當前主機的詳細配置信啟正碧息悄舉,輸出中有Memory Size屬性,指示其當前物理內存大小
2.4 # svmon -G
輸出類似下面所示:
size inuse free pin virtual
memory 2031616 1474504 557112 210251 440972
pg space 131072 1555
work pers clnt
pin 210251 0 0
in use 440972 0 1033532
PageSize PoolSize inuse pgsp pin virtual
s 4 KB - 1426984 1555 187531 393452
m 64 KB - 2970 0 1420 2970
其中:size表示真實的物理內存的大小,單位是4k.因此當前物理內存大小為4k*2031616=8126464kB
二、Linux操作系統
1. 查詢CPU信息
Linux下的CPU信息全部都在/proc/cpuinfo這個文件中,可以直接打開看。
1.1 查看物理CPU的個數
#cat /proc/cpuinfo |grep "physical id"|sort |uniq|wc -l
1.2 查看邏輯CPU的個數
#cat /proc/cpuinfo |grep "processor"|wc -l
1.3 查看CPU是幾核
#cat /proc/cpuinfo |grep "cores"|uniq
1.4 查看CPU的主頻
#cat /proc/cpuinfo |grep MHz|uniq
2. 查詢內存信息
#free -m
『柒』 在linux 下怎麼查看伺服器的cpu和內存的硬體信息
以Linux centos 7伺服器為例,查看伺服器的cpu和內存的硬體信息方法如下:
1、滑鼠右鍵點擊桌面,選擇「打開終端」,如下圖所示。
『捌』 linux下如何查看cpu內存等信息
linux查看cpu核數和內存大罩御高小命令分別為:
1、查看CPU個數*核心數:
cat /proc/cpuinfo |grep「physical id」 | uniq | wc -l
96 #一共96核
2、查看內存總數
#cat /proc/meminfo | grep MemTotal
MemTotal: 230993600 kB
Linux下查看CPU型號,內存大小,硬碟空間的命令:
1、查看CPU核數
cat /proc/cpuinfo | grep 「cpu cores」 | uniq
cpu cores : 12 #12是拆虛單顆CPU的核心數
2、查看CPU型號
cat /proc/cpuinfo | grep 『model name』 |uniq
model name : Intel® Xeon® CPU E7-4830 v3 @ 2.10GHz
3、查看linux物理內存數量物尺及大小
dmidecode -t memory | grep Size: | grep -v 「No Mole Installed」
『玖』 如何查看linux系統CPU信息
在Linux中,有許多命令行或基於GUI的工具就能來展示你的CPU硬體的相關具體信息。那麼如何查看linux系統CPU信息呢?下面是我收集整理的如何查看linux系統CPU信息,希望對大家有幫助~~
工具/原料
linux系統
方法/步驟
11. /proc/cpuinfo
最簡單的方法就是查看 /proc/cpuinfo ,這個虛擬文件展示的是可用CPU硬體的配置。
通過查看這個文件,你能識別出物理處理器數(插槽)、每個CPU核心數、可用的CPU標志寄存器以及其它東西的數量。
12. x86info
『拾』 Linux查看CPU詳細信息
在Linux伺服器上查看CPU詳細信息:
cat /proc/cpuinfo
輸出結果:
上面只截取了一部分信息,
完整的CPU信息請參梁敗考文末附錄,
這個命令輸出了太多的冗餘信息不方便查看,
下面介紹的命令以該Linux輸出的CPU信息為例,
可以很方便的知道當前系統CPU的特定信息。
請參考以下文章了解CPU的一些基本概念:
物理CPU,物理CPU內核,邏輯CPU概念詳解
cat /proc/cpuinfo | grep "physical id" | sort | uniq | wc -l
輸出結果:
2
表示Linux伺服器上面實際安裝了2個物理CPU晶元。
cat /proc/cpuinfo | grep "cpu cores" | uniq
輸出結果:
cpu cores : 8
表示1個物理CPU裡面有8個物理內核。
cat /proc/cpuinfo | grep "processor" | wc -l
輸出結果:
32
表示Linux伺服器一共有32個邏輯CPU。
cat /proc/cpuinfo | grep 'siblings' | uniq
輸出結果:
siblings : 16
表示每個物理CPU中中拿有16個邏輯CPU,
一共有2個物理CPU,
所以總共有32個邏輯CPU,
和第5步中查看的結果一致。
cat /proc/cpuinfo | grep -e "cpu cores" -e "siblings" | sort | uniq
輸出結果:
cpu cores : 8
siblings : 16
看到cpu cores數量是siblings數量一半,說明啟動了超線程。
如果cpu cores數量和siblings數量一致,則沒有啟用超線程。
cpuinfo輸出了詳細的信息,
可以看到CPU具體型號等各種參數,
下面說明各個輸出項的含義:
14、/proc/cpuinfo 文賣渣搭件(查看CPU信息)
Linux CPU數量判斷,通過/proc/cpuinfo.